Hi,
y^(2)-9x^(2)-12y-36x-9=0   &#8658; (y-6)^2 - 9(x+2)^2 = 9
{{{(y-6)^2/3^2 - (x+2)^2/1^2 = 1}}} C(-2,6)
 V(-2, 9) and V(-2,3)
{{{F[d] = sqrt(10)}}}  Foci (-2, 6 ±{{{sqrt(10)}}}) 
Asymptotes: 
     y-6 = 3(x +2)   y = 3x+12
and  y-6 = -3(x+2)   y = -3x 
Standard Form of an Equation of an Hyperbola opening up and down is:
  {{{(y-k)^2/b^2 - (x-h)^2/a^2 = 1}}} with C(h,k) and vertices 'b' units up and down from center,  2b the length of the transverse axis
Foci {{{sqrt(a^2+b^2)}}}units units up and down from center, along x = h
& Asymptotes Lines passing thru C(h,k), with slopes m =  ± b/a
